[Frage] Kalender (cal) Event wird nicht angezeigt TYPO3-Version: 4.7.10

  • ageibert ageibert
    TYPO3-Anwärter
    0 x
    6 Beiträge
    0 Hilfreiche Beiträge
    14. 04. 2014, 12:01

    Ich habe die calendar base extension installiert und eigentlich super am Laufen.
    Heute jedoch muss ich ein komisches Problem feststellen:

    Wenn einen Termin (ganztägig) von 29.12.2014 bis 30.12.2014 anlege, wird dieser in keiner Ansicht (richtig) angezeigt.
    Alle anderen Termine funktionieren soweit wunderbar.

    Noch problematischer: Anstatt dass der 29.12.2014 bis 30.12.2014 angezeigt wird, wird nur der 01.01.2015 angezeigt!

    Ich habe das CSS geprüft, z.B. in der Montasansicht, und da kann man auch sehen, dass der falsche tag gehighlighted wird:

    1. <td class="dayNum">29</td>
    2. <td class="dayNum">29</td>
    3. ...
    4. <td class="dayNum withEventsDay monthOff">1</td>

    die letzte Zelle mit der 1 ist der 01.01.2015

    In der Monatsansicht gibt es dann aber ja auch noch die <tr>, in der der Titel des Events dargestellt wird.
    Diese wiederum funktioniert richtig!

    1. <td class="event withEventWeek weekday1" colspan="2">
    2. <div class="allday vevent default_catheader_allday" id="cal_event_1">
    3. ...

    colspan="2" ist richtig, denn das ist ja für den 29.12.2014 bis 30.12.2014 und wird an der richtigen Stelle angezeigt.

    Ich habe dieses Verhalten auf diversen TYPO3 und cal Installationen geprüft und es ist überall das selbe.
    Hat jemand auch dieses Problem und viel wichtiger: Hat jemand eine Lösung?

    Vielen Dank für jeden Input

    Tags: Cal

  • 1
  • ageibert ageibert
    TYPO3-Anwärter
    0 x
    6 Beiträge
    0 Hilfreiche Beiträge
    14. 04. 2014, 12:02

    Nachtrag: Die cal Version ist 1.5.3

  • ageibert ageibert
    TYPO3-Anwärter
    0 x
    6 Beiträge
    0 Hilfreiche Beiträge
    14. 04. 2014, 12:13

    Und hier noch ein Screen zur Verdeutlichung. Problem also:
    Der 29.12.2014 und 30.12.2014 sind nicht orange, der 01.01.2015 allerdings schon.
    Richtig sind die blauen Felder unter den Zellen "belegt". Diese zeigen die Events richtig an.

    Anhänge (1)
    cal_153.png image/png 0,00 B 100 heruntergeladen
  • ageibert ageibert
    TYPO3-Anwärter
    0 x
    6 Beiträge
    0 Hilfreiche Beiträge
    14. 04. 2014, 12:44

    Weitere wichtige Info und Reproduktion!

    Der Fehler tritt erst wieder im Dezember 2025 auf.

    Die Regel lautet wohl:
    - Ist es ein Dezember und fängt der Monat mit einem Montag an, tritt der Fehler auf!

  • 1